Output 89efbb50882d5afc0608d60cde29b3037f143b411b532b79a0d2bbaa5f38c714:13

value
2702089
script pubkey
OP_0 OP_PUSHBYTES_20 8b6fd62b65ad17208c4f7e76d2d39062d4f606c3
address
bc1q3dhav2m945tjprz00emd95usvt20vpkr34msj7
transaction
89efbb50882d5afc0608d60cde29b3037f143b411b532b79a0d2bbaa5f38c714